Gelpunktanalyse
Gelpunktanalyse, also known as gel point analysis, is a technique used in the study of polymers and other materials to determine the point at which a system transitions from a liquid to a solid state. This transition is characterized by the formation of a three-dimensional network of polymer chains, which gives the material its solid-like properties. The gel point is a critical parameter in the design and optimization of polymer systems, as it affects the material's mechanical, thermal, and chemical properties.
